In vivo metabolism of unsaturated fatty acids in Octopus vulgaris hatchlings determined by incubation with 14C-labelled fatty acids added directly to seawater as protein complexes

The highmortalities observed during Octopus vulgaris paralarvae culture have been associated with a nutritional imbalance, with long-chain polyunsaturated fatty acids (LC-PUFA) appearing to have a critical role.
